information, visit legrand.usAbout Legrand's Lighting
SectorLegrand's Lighting Sector consists of five lighting brands;
Pinnacle, Finelite, Focal Point, and OCL which focus on
architectural, decorative, and downlighting and Kenall which
focuses on lighting for demanding environments.We employ a talented
group of employees that love lighting to design and manufacture
high performance, energy efficient LED lighting solutions for
applications in commercial, educational, healthcare, as well as
challenging environments such as tunnels and correctional
facilities.With an eye toward sustainable design, our focus is on
specification-oriented products and solutions that meet the
functional needs of spaces while working in harmony with the
designer's vision for those spaces. We work with architects,
engineers, and contractors to supply lighting built specifically
for their client's
